WebDAV WG Meeting - PowerPoint PPT Presentation

1 / 9
About This Presentation
Title:

WebDAV WG Meeting

Description:

Content-Length: 100 ?xml version=1.0 xcap-patch xmlns='urn:ietf:params:xml:ns:xcap' ... display-name Joe Smith /display-name /entry /content /xcap-patch ... – PowerPoint PPT presentation

Number of Views:47
Avg rating:3.0/5.0
Slides: 10
Provided by: sharem
Category:

less

Transcript and Presenter's Notes

Title: WebDAV WG Meeting


1
WebDAV WG Meeting
  • 58th IETF, Minneapolis

2
Agenda
  • Agenda bashing
  • ACL status
  • Quota
  • Redirect draft
  • Interop report
  • RFC2518bis issues
  • PATCH proposal

3
ACL status
  • In RFC Editor queue
  • Note that Security ADs did not approve ACL
    although they did not block it
  • Allowing different servers to support different
    sets of privileges makes automated clients or
    audit tools difficult to impossible
  • Need to plan interoperability tests
  • Can we lock this down more in the future?

4
Redirect draft
  • Draft-ietf-webdav-redirectref-protocol-06
  • Replace MKRESOURCE with MKREDIRECT?
  • Allow authoring of 301-type redirects as well as
    302-type
  • How to handle requests that address multiple
    resources, including redirects
  • 207 may confuse
  • HTTP/1.1 says requests to redirects MUST result
    in 3xx status code

5
Interop Report
  • Performance tests (first time)
  • Three commercial clients, one open-source
  • Six commercial servers
  • This is only about 30 of implementors
  • Attendees of previous interops did not
    necessarily show up

6
RFC2518bis issues
  • Do namespace prefix tags need to be preserved
  • Requirements for ETag support
  • Must resources be in collections
  • Some interest in new writable modification-date
    property
  • Whether these change on MOVE
  • Plan for another draft in next couple months

7
PATCH proposal use cases
  • WebDAV large files
  • Adobe and Apple client implementors asked for
    this
  • DeltaV small changes to many source files
  • SIMPLE changing my buddy list or presence
    document on HTTP server
  • Netconf? Making changes to large configuration
    documents

8
PATCH Proposal example with gdiff
  • PATCH /file.txt HTTP/1.1
  • Host www.example.com
  • Content-type application/gdiff
  • If-Match "e0023aa4e"
  • Content-Length 100
  • 0xd1, 0xff, 0xd1, 0xff
  • 4
  • 249,0,0,2
  • 2,'X','Y
  • 249,0,2,2
  • 249,0,1,4
  • 0

9
  • PATCH /lisa/buddies.xml HTTP/1.1
  • Host im.example.com
  • Content-type text/xcapxml
  • If-Match "e0023aa4e"
  • Content-Length 100
  • lt?xml version1.0gt
  • ltxcap-patch xmlnsurnietfparamsxmlnsxcapgt
  • ltactiongtltadd/gtlt/actiongt
  • lttargetgt
  • presence-lists/list_at_name"friends"/list_at_nam
    e"close-friends"
  • lt/targetgt
  • ltcontentgt
  • ltentry name"Joe" uri"sipjoe_at_example.com"gt
  • ltdisplay-namegtJoe Smithlt/display-namegt
  • lt/entrygt
  • lt/contentgt
  • lt/xcap-patchgt
Write a Comment
User Comments (0)
About PowerShow.com